A black dust is hanging about the air; it rolls down the hills and settles upon the terrace rooftops of Ashington 1984. How does the town battle against the turmoil of Thatcher’s tyrannical reign? Through a contemporary interpretation of the commedia dell’arte form, our cast of five will make you laugh and cry as they convey the struggle of this mettlesome and high-spirited community. Romantics, miners, whores, drunks and little old ladies animate the streets during this time of government injustice and oppression.
